Jump to content

Générer un code barre avec le numéro de facture


Recommended Posts

Bonsoir,

Pour générer un code barre avec le numéro de facture, j'utilise le code suivant dans la template pdf

$pdf = new PDFGenerator((bool)Configuration::get('PS_PDF_USE_CACHE'));
        $barcode_params = $pdf->serializeTCPDFtagParameters(array($this->order->invoice_number, 'C128', '', '', 0, 0, 0.2, array('position'=>'S', 'border'=>false, 'padding'=>0, 'fgcolor'=>array(0,0,0), 'bgcolor'=>array(255,255,255), 'text'=>true, 'font'=>'helvetica', 'fontsize'=>8, 'stretchtext'=>0), 'N'));
        $this->smarty->assign(array('barcode_params' => $barcode_params));

Le problème c'est que le code barre généré avec "$this->order->invoice_number,", utilise le numéro de facture sans le préfixe, exp: 100 au lieux de FA000100

 

Avez vous une idée sur ce qu'il faut faire pour avoir le numéro de facture complet?

Edited by alldz (see edit history)
Link to comment
Share on other sites

  • 3 weeks later...

oui pas évident faut que j'aille visiblement dans le dossier pdf invoice.tpl et le modifier avec l appli bloc note et le mettre sur le serveur à la place de l'autre tu as mis quoi sur la dernière version prestashop tu as possibilité de mettre un copier coller de ton fichier ?

 

Merci par avance

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...